After measurements

Measurements after install (half tank):

Front Left- ~34" (32 11/16" b4)
Front right- ~34 1/4" (33 1/16")

Back Left- ~35 11/16" (35 3/16")
Back Right- ~35 3/4" (35 13/16")


Total front lift= ~1.25".
